What Exactly Is A53 Steel?

Put simply, A53 steel is a specification covering carbon steel pipe used primarily for mechanical and pressure applications and also for ordinary uses like water, steam, and gas lines. ASTM A53 grades the pipe by type:

  • Grade A: General-purpose, lower carbon content for cold forming and firearms manufacturing.
  • Grade B: Higher strength and ductility, making it suitable for higher-pressure systems.

What ties these grades together is their composition and ability to be welded, threaded, or formed. This versatility makes A53 steel pipes staples in everything from oil & gas to water treatment plants and even humanitarian construction efforts—think rapid-deployment shelters where robustness and trustworthiness matter.

Mini Takeaway:

A53 steel is a specification standard ensuring consistency, toughness, and adaptability for pipes across several industries.

Core Characteristics that Define A53 Steel Pipes

1. Durability

A53 steel pipes boast a nice balance of tensile strength and toughness, capable of handling moderate pressure and temperature environments. While they’re not designed for blast furnaces or supercritical gas lines, they perform reliably under normal industrial and municipal conditions. Many engineers appreciate how predictable their behavior is during welding and installation — that makes life easier in the field.

2. Cost Efficiency

The economics of raw material and processing have pushed certain steel grades into niche markets. A53 steel, however, offers a sweet spot of affordability and quality. It’s widely available and can be produced in large volumes without breaking the bank. That means projects from developing countries to mega-metropolises look favorably on its budget impact.

3. Versatility

The specification allows for seamless or welded pipes, varying sizes, and thicknesses. Whether you’re laying down a water supply line or building scaffolding, the adaptable nature of A53 steel pipes makes them go-to in diverse contexts. Plus, it’s relatively simple to customize certain features without losing compliance with standards.

4. Compliance & Safety

Because of ASTM’s oversight, A53 steel pipes meet strict testing criteria—like hydrostatic tests and bend tests—that assure performance before shipment. This repeated validation reduces risks, helping engineers build safer, more resilient infrastructure.

Mini Takeaway:

A53 steel pipes juggle durability, cost, and flexibility in a way that’s hard to beat for many practical applications.

Product Specification Table: A53 Steel Pipe Overview

Specification Grade A Grade B
Tensile Strength (min) 48,000 psi 60,000 psi
Yield Strength (min) 30,000 psi 35,000 psi
Carbon Content 0.25% max 0.30% max
Pipe Type Seamless or Welded Seamless or Welded
Typical Usage Water, Gas Lines Pressure Lines, Oil & Gas

Challenges & Solutions in Working with A53 Steel

While impressive, A53 steel pipes aren’t perfect. Limitations include moderate corrosion resistance and moderate pressure tolerances which sometimes rule them out for extreme applications. Also, differences in welding skills can affect joint integrity in the field.

The good news? Protective coatings, cathodic protection, and improved welding training programs have dramatically improved these issues. Meanwhile, modular piping systems based on A53 steel simplify installation and maintenance in complex sites. With innovation in these areas, even older limitations are getting a makeover.

FAQs: Your A53 Steel Questions Answered

Q: What industries most commonly use A53 steel pipes?
A: A53 steel pipes are widely used in oil & gas, water supply, fire protection, and structural applications due to their versatile grade options and durable performance.
Q: Can A53 steel pipe be used for high-pressure steam lines?
A: While A53 Grade B pipes can handle moderate pressure steam lines, for very high-pressure or high-temperature steam, other specialized steel grades might be more appropriate.
Q: How long do A53 steel pipes typically last in outdoor settings?
A: With proper coatings and maintenance, A53 steel pipes can last decades outdoors. However, untreated exposure to harsh environments may reduce lifespan.
Q: Are A53 steel pipes easy to weld and fabricate?
A: Yes, one of the biggest advantages of A53 steel is its weldability and ease of forming, making onsite adjustments or customizations relatively straightforward.
Q: How do I ensure imported A53 steel pipe meets ASTM standards?
A: Always request mill test certificates (MTC) and third-party lab reports, verifying compliance with ASTM A53 specifications before purchase.
